Wedding ducks (Korean: 원앙세트; RR: won-ang seteu; lit. Mandarin duck set) are a pair of duck carvings (traditionally Mandarin ducks) that are used in Korean wedding ceremonies, and often given as marriage gifts. Mandarin ducks are chosen because it is believed that, unlike other types of ducks, they mate for life, and that if one of the pair dies, the other will mourn. For Koreans, Mandarin ducks represent peace, fidelity, and plentiful offspring.
